    Decided to take a chance and order 1 tonne of columbian coal from easyglow (50 x 25kg bags). Shout out to @OmegaGene for the headsup! Just received delivery today.

    Coal €560 + Delivery €50 = €610. Used discount code FJ2023 to get a further €10 off, so €600 all up.

    As others have reported, pallet arrived well packed. Opened 2 bags, 1 was dry, the second slightly wet, but will dry out easy enough after a couple of days exposed to the air. A mix of sizes with enough decent sized rocks. Haven't burnt any at this stage and wont until it gets colder. No problems ordering off the the easyglow.ie website.

    Interestingly, this coal is bagged as LCC Group Black Emerald Coal (Website here).

    I've burned tonnes of Surelite at this stage... no complaints, nice steady heat, low ash and consistently good quality over the years.

    Much cheaper to buy from Hayes in Belfast direct and organise your own pallet collection. They do a better ovoid again.. it was called supacite.. think they call it Glovoids now. A fair bit more expensive though

    Edit to add : if ordering direct from Hayes, you can choose 20kg, 25kg or 40kg bags. 20kg is much easier to lug about

    I got a tonne for £346.5 a few weeks back, which worked out about €402 on revolut. A tonne was I think £460 this time last year so it's a nice drop

    I just use my local transport crowd to be honest, never the cheapest but they're good.. about €90 for the pallet. All the reputable freight companies are interlinked through pallet networks anyways so you can just ask your local company in Cork or wherever to collect a pallet at Hayes in Belfast.. they'll arrange it with their Northern counterpart
